Catholic Relief Services (CRS) is the official international humanitarian agency of the Catholic community in the United States. CRS works to save, protect, and transform lives in need in more than 100 countries, without regard to race, religion, or nationality. CRS’ relief and development work is accomplished through programs of emergency response, HIV, health, agriculture, education, peacebuilding.

CRS Cambodia is looking for a consultant/firm to undertake a desk review to assess agricultural value chains and agroecological opportunities and identify priority commodities and intervention areas where CRS Cambodia can achieve the greatest impact. The review will provide strategic recommendations on which commodities and value chains CRS should focus on, based on market potential, inclusiveness, environmental sustainability, resilience, and alignment with CRS comparative advantages.

To inform future programming and strategic investments, a desk review will be conducted to assess the current status, opportunities, constraints, and evidence related to agricultural value chains and agroecological approaches. The review will generate recommendations for integrating agroecological principles into value chain development interventions and identify opportunities for sustainable, inclusive, and resilient agricultural growth.

Objectives:

  • Identify and prioritize agricultural commodities and value chains with strong market potential, sustainability, and opportunities for smallholder farmer engagement.
  • Deepen understanding on government and donor priorities and identify key private companies and their approaches to sustainable sourcing and market development in agroforestry and agricultural value chains.
  • Assess the feasibility and benefits of agroecological approaches to enhance productivity, resilience, environmental sustainability, and inclusion within selected value chains.
  • Identify key constraints of key value chains and market systems development, productivity, resilience, and inclusion.
  • Recommend strategic entry points for CRS programming by identifying investment opportunities, partnerships, and interventions that leverage CRS's comparative advantage in market systems, resilience, and agroecology.
